Summary

Join Trackforce, the world's largest physical security workforce management SaaS company, as a Microsoft 365 Cloud Administrator. You will be a key member of the IT Service Management team, supporting over 300 users across North America and Europe. Reporting to the Head of IT and CISO, you will lead the administration, security, and optimization of our Microsoft 365 environment. Responsibilities include administering core M365 services, monitoring security incidents, managing devices with Intune and Autopilot, and providing 2nd/3rd line support. You will also assist with onboarding/offboarding activities, troubleshoot IT issues, and ensure compliance with security standards. This role requires collaboration with other teams and a commitment to maintaining a secure and reliable digital ecosystem.

Responsibilities

  • Administer and support M365 core services: Exchange, Teams, SharePoint, OneDrive, Intune, Defender, Entra ID
  • Monitor and respond to security incidents using Defender, Sentinel, and Microsoft Purview
  • Configure and deploy devices using Intune and Autopilot
  • Manage MDM profiles across Windows, Mac, and Linux endpoints
  • 365 Admin Center, Security & Compliance Center
  • Ensure alignment with SOC 2, ISO 27001, and NIST frameworks
  • Provide 2nd/3rd line support via ticketing system
  • You support the IT service management team by providing assistance regarding any issues that may face with our employees
  • Assisting team with onboarding and offboarding activities, including setting up and deactivating user accounts, configuring software access, and ensuring proper IT asset management/inventory, managing our MDMs, setup Intune/Autopilot for zero touch deployment
  • Providing direct support to employees for issues related to software, network access, and security that could arise
  • Responding to and resolving such IT service requests and incidents through a ticketing system, ensuring timely resolution and documentation
  • Managing and troubleshooting user accounts in Microsoft 365 (and Office365), including email accounts, OneDrive, SharePoint, Teams access, security alerts (Defender)
  • Assisting in network and connectivity troubleshooting, including Wi-Fi, VPN, and remote access solutions
  • Providing remote and onsite support as needed to ensure seamless operations across all office locations
  • Monitoring, maintaining, and supporting local IT and networking infrastructures, ensuring system availability, security, and performance
  • Assisting with software installations, updates, and software license inventory and management across company devices
  • Assisting with the administration of other internal IT software (e.g. Voice over IP, and other applications stack used in the company)
  • Ensuring adherence to IT security best practices and compliance with SOC 2 Security, ISO 27001, and NIST standards including endpoint protection, antivirus monitoring, and employee phishing awareness training
  • Collaborate with other teams like DevSecOps and software Engineering to ensure security and reliability of our ecosystem
